Hardware news this week critically focuses on China's claims of finding price fixing evidence in the RAM supplier investigation.

The biggest news for the week is the item on the price fixing investigation into the memory supply industry, which is also our first topic in the round-up. We also talk rumors of Intel 10-core desktop CPUs, rumors of RTX 2060 benchmarks vs. the GTX 1060 and 1070, and official news -- like Intel's ongoing CPU shortage and 14nm shortage. Further, board partners are overrun with too many excess video cards, leaving them with a profit downturn for 4Q18.
